Case Study: Competition Law Enforcement India

One notable case exemplifies importance competition law enforcement India CCI Google Case. In this high-profile matter, the Competition Commission of India (CCI) imposed a hefty penalty on Google for abusing its dominant position in the market. This case underscored the significance of competition law in regulating anti-competitive behavior and promoting fair competition.

1. What are the key principles of competition law in India? Competition law in India is governed by the Competition Act, 2002, which aims to promote fair competition and prevent anti-competitive practices. The key principles include prohibiting agreements that restrict competition, abuse of dominant position, and regulation of combinations that may have an adverse impact on competition.
2. How does competition law in India impact mergers and acquisitions? Competition law in India requires prior approval for mergers and acquisitions if they meet certain thresholds. The Competition Commission of India (CCI) evaluates whether the merger or acquisition would significantly impede competition in the market. 4. What constitutes an abuse of dominant position under competition law in India? An abuse of dominant position includes actions by a dominant enterprise that significantly restrict competition. This can involve unfairly setting prices, imposing unfair conditions, or leveraging dominance in one market to gain an advantage in another. 7. What are the potential penalties for violating competition law in India? The penalties for violating competition law in India can include fines, disgorgement of profits, and even imprisonment for individuals involved in severe breaches.
